Verdict

Ogden and Provo are closely matched on overall certified nursing assistant compensation, each winning on different metrics.

The salary gap between Ogden and Provo is $799 (1.95%). Provo's median is -7.17% compared to the US national median of $45,007.

Salary Range Comparison

The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Ogden spans $13,110,Provo spans $11,108. Ogden has a wider pay range, meaning more potential for high earners but also more variation.

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ison

After cost-of-living adjustment, Provo ($42,532 effective) pays 4.15% more than Ogden ($40,838 effective).

Historical Salary Growth Comparison

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, certified nursing assistant salaries in Ogden grew 40.9% from 2019 to 2025, compared to 38.6% growth in Provo over the same period.

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 6.50%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
